Kareem Abdul Jabbar Net Worth 2023: Earnings, Salary & Endorsements

Kareem Abdul Jabbar remains one of the most financially significant figures in NBA history as of 2023. His enduring net worth reflects decades of disciplined performance, smart investments, and continuous public relevance.

This overview breaks down how Abdul Jabbar built and maintains his wealth, from iconic playing years to present day opportunities.

Category Detail 2023 Value Notes
Estimated Net Worth Reported range by major outlets $160 million – $200 million Combines playing earnings, endorsements, and investments
Peak Earnings Year Salary and bonuses at peak $2.7 million (1988–89 season) Inflation adjusted to roughly $6 million today
Major Endorsement Deals Brands and approximate values Converse, McDonald's, others
Post-Retirement Income Sources after 1989 Broadcasting, writing, business ventures Sustained and expanded original net worth

Early Career Earnings and Foundations

Kareem Abdul Jabbar entered the NBA directly from UCLA, signing a lucrative contract that was among the largest for a rookie in the late 1960s. His early teams, including the Milwaukee Bucks and Los Angeles Lakers, structured pay around performance incentives that solidified his baseline net worth.

During this period, endorsement opportunities began to surface, most notably with Converse. These deals were relatively modest compared with modern sponsorships but provided crucial supplemental income and long-term brand equity.

Prime Years and Compensation Structure

At the height of his playing career, Abdul Jabbar commanded one of the highest annual salaries in the league. Team payroll constraints and his market value aligned to keep his compensation near the top of the salary scale through the 1980s.

Beyond salary, performance bonuses and playoff incentives added layers to his overall earnings. Television appearances and public engagements during championship runs further enhanced his annual take-home figure.

Investments and Post-Retirement Income Streams

Business Ventures and Real Estate

After retiring in 1989, Kareem Abdul Jabbar diversified into real estate holdings and modest business partnerships. These moves, while not heavily publicized, helped preserve capital and generate steady passive income.

Media and Writing Projects

He leveraged his public profile into broadcasting roles and authored books, tapping into residual revenue streams. Publishing deals and syndication rights contributed consistently to his net worth over time.

Endorsements, Legacy, and Cultural Relevance

Long after hanging up his sneakers, Abdul Jabbar maintained visibility through legacy partnerships and occasional commercial spots. Cultural recognition, including documentaries and awards, reinforced marketability without necessarily translating directly into cash flow.

His historical standing as the NBA's all-time leading scorer ensured that new generations of fans discovered his marketable image, supporting ongoing endorsement extensions.
